Haynesville wins the Claiborne Parish Super Bowl, the 107th meeting making this the oldest, most-played rivalry in Louisiana.  Wonder if anyone traveling from Homer to Magnolia takes a detour to avoid driving through Golden Tor territory.

With 5 turnovers, Loyola was having a hard time holding on to the ball.  Many proved their top ranking in Class 2A is not a fluke. 

Loyola's Center, William Sirven: 
Weather had a lot to do with the turnovers. Coach Carter told us to look at loss in positive ways, our defense held them which was good because they are ranked 1. We have Northwood next week. I played center all game, Eldrick English fought hard despite upper body injury. 

Loyola's Coach Alan Carter: 
We didn't cash in on opportunities- we got inside the red zone but had turnovers. We have to take care of the ball. Bottom line is Many took care of the ball better than we did.

Parkway at Arkansas High
Canceled

Parkway's Coach Feaster: said they couldn't get in touch with Arkansas High. If you cancel school, guess you can't play football.  Feaster tried to get in touch with Arkansas High HC... no success. Finally Ms. Bourgeois (Parkway principal) received message from Arkansas High Principal that game would be canceled and not made up.
